The ROHM LDO regulator features low-saturation operation with both variable and fixed output voltage options ranging from 1.5 V to 16.0 V. It delivers up to 2A output current with a precise voltage accuracy of ±1%. Built-in over-current protection safeguards the IC against output short circuits, while a thermal shutdown circuit prevents damage from overheating due to overload conditions.
Low saturation with PDMOS output
Built in over current protection circuit that prevents the destruction of the IC due to output short circuits
Built in thermal Shutdown circuit for protecting the IC from thermal damage due to overloading
